![]() To read about more such privileges, you can check out the MySQL Documentation. UPDATE: Allows you to update existing data How to Grant all permissions to user in MySQL Server MySQL > Create User UserNamelocalhost MySQL > GRANT ALL ON.DELETE: Allows you to delete rows from a specified table As a part of the control options in the MySQL database software, the administrators can grant certain user privileges over the MySQL server by restricting.INSERT: Allows you to insert rows into the specified table.TO 'username''localhost' With that command, we’ve told MySQL to: GRANT the PRIVILEGES of type ALL (thus everything of course). DROP: Allows you to drop tables and databases To GRANT ALL privileges to a user, allowing that user full control over a specific database, use the following syntax: mysql> GRANT ALL PRIVILEGES ON databasename.GRANT ALL PRIVILEGES ON yourDatabaseName. CREATE USER 'yourUserName''localhost' IDENTIFIED BY 'yourPassword' The syntax to give all privileges of the specific database to the user is as follows. CREATE: Allows you to create tables and databases First, create a user and password using CREATE command.mysql -userusername mysql> GRANT ALL PRIVILEGES ON databasename. There are various types of privileges that can be granted to the MySQL user. How to Grant All Privileges on a Database in MySQL mysql Welcome to the MySQL monitor. If the user is not the admin, it is not advisable to do so as it puts the data at risk. This user has permissions equivalent to root user’s permissions. In the above example, all the permissions have been granted. Your user can now read, edit, execute and perform all tasks across these databases and tables. In this command, you would provide access to all databases and tables to the user. The first asterisk refers to the database, while the second refers to the table. Or perhaps you want to use a user other than the default root account on MySQL. This could be for another part of the system or another developer on your team. GRANT SELECT, INSERT, DELETE, UPDATE ON Users TO Granting All the Privilege to a User in a Table: To Grant all the privileges to a user named “Amit” in a table “users”, the following Grant statement should be executed.Mysql > GRANT ALL PRIVILEGES ON *. 1 Comment/ Last updated: OctoIf you work with MySQL, there will be a point when you’ll need to create a new user. For additional information, including how to identify which objects name a given account as the DEFINER attribute, see Orphan Stored Objects. GRANT SELECT ON Users Granting more than one Privilege to a User in a Table: To grant multiple Privileges to a user named “Amit” in a table “users”, the following GRANT statement should be executed. Without SETUSERID, to perform the user-creation operation, drop the orphan objects, create the account and grant its privileges, and then re-create the dropped objects. Granting SELECT Privilege to a User in a Table: To grant Select Privilege to a table named “users” where User Name is Amit, the following GRANT statement should be executed.All other columns (global privileges) were defaulted to N. ISRO CS Syllabus for Scientist/Engineer Exam to user1 with grant option you populated the table er with useruser1 and host. ![]() As of MySQL 8.0. ![]() When the readonly system variable is enabled, CREATE USER additionally requires the CONNECTIONADMIN privilege (or the deprecated SUPER privilege).
0 Comments
Leave a Reply. |
AuthorWrite something about yourself. No need to be fancy, just an overview. ArchivesCategories |